Mura Masa And Relentless Launch ‘Local’: A New Project Spotlighting Grassroots Talent Beyond The Big Cities
Grammy-winning UK producer Mura Masa and Relentless Energy are launching ‘Local’ — a new initiative and three-stop UK tour focused on platforming emerging UK artists and creative talent from outside the major cities. The project is a celebration of the places that keep music culture alive and a reminder that real scenes happen in community centres, pubs, youth clubs, converted backrooms - wherever people are building something without waiting for permission.
‘Local’ includes a series of live shows, a zine and original content - kicking off with the first party on June 13th in Stockton-on-Tees, before heading to Blackpool (19th June) and finishing in Bradford (20th June). Three towns with rich local music scenes and little national attention.
In each location, Mura Masa will collaborate with a local tastemaker, showcasing homegrown line-ups and ending with a rare, small-room DJ set from the Guernsey-born artist himself - known for his genre-pushing collaborations with the likes of Charli XCX, A$AP Rocky, Pink Pantheress, Shy Girl and Damon Albarn. Tour curators include Blackpool born DJ Mia Lily, Boo for Stockton-on-Tees - a producer, DJ, vocalist, and founder of the Ghetec party series in Newcastle, and Bradford artist and filmmaker ZMARAKS.
The grassroots tour will feature a hand-picked line up of local acts. Stockton-on-Tees brings together Middlesbrough DJ, producer & label head REES, DJ & producer Alousea and Cousin Dan. From there, the party moves to Blackpool - with sets from North West selector D-Foc, Hometones and Pacemaker, who blends old and new-school hardcore with classic northern rave sounds. The final stop in Bradford signs off with a packed line-up including RUFUS!, Glor1a, Stave, Yin Yang boys + friends and Lloydfears to close the tour.
‘Local’ isn’t necessarily about 'spotlighting the next big thing'. It’s about the ecosystems that fuel music from the ground up and exists against a backdrop of cuts to UK arts funding, the closure of independent venues, and a music industry landscape where algorithms often overlook what’s happening beyond the mainstream. For artists outside the major cities, the barriers are steeper, the networks smaller, and the support thinner.
“I love London, Manchester, Glasgow – but you shouldn’t have to be in a big city to make something happen or get the same kind of access,” says Mura Masa. “There’s actually so much going on in smaller towns — you just have to look properly. I’m looking forward to showing what’s already out there with Relentless and seeing how many different scenes are thriving. There’s nothing like the buzz of discovering an amazing new act in your local town.”
The tour is part of Relentless' Freeform platform, which was set up to support subcultural scenes and champion creative freedom. After the tour, the ‘Local’ project will also live on digitally through a zine curated by Mura Masa and designed by creative studio Toothgrinder, documenting the artists and communities involved. He’ll also contribute to the Freeform Forum mentorship programme, offering direct support to early-stage artists navigating a changing music industry.
